Iraq Struggles to Address Fallout from Iran-Backed Militia Attack on Saudi Pipeline

4d ago September 12, 2026 1 min read 📰 Google
📋 Key Takeaway

Iraq is working to manage the repercussions of accusations against local Iran-backed militias for attacking a Saudi pipeline. This incident involves Iran's influence in Iraq and its implications for regional stability. The situation is critical as it could escalate tensions between Iran and Saudi Arabia.

📰 What Happened

Local Iran-backed militias have been accused of attacking a Saudi oil pipeline, prompting Iraq to respond to the fallout from this incident. The attack raises concerns about escalating tensions in the region.

  • The attack on the Saudi pipeline could disrupt oil supplies.
  • Iraq is caught in the middle of Iran-Saudi tensions, complicating its political landscape.

💡 Why It Matters

🇮🇷 For Iran: Iran's support for militias in Iraq strengthens its regional influence but risks backlash from Saudi Arabia.
🌍 Regional: The attack could escalate military confrontations and destabilize the already fragile security situation in the Middle East.
🌐 International: Western nations are concerned about the stability of oil supplies and the potential for wider conflict in the region.

📚 Background

Iran has significant influence over various militias in Iraq, which complicates Iraq's relations with its neighbors, especially Saudi Arabia. The region has a history of proxy conflicts fueled by sectarian divisions.
